Shane Behl, who was promoted to chief information officer in late 2022, leads the organization’s information technology (IT) operation. In this role, he is responsible for maintaining and enhancing all global IT platforms. His teams work cross-functionally to deliver powerful technology solutions to improve the customer and employee experiences.
After several years working in IT management consulting, Behl began his career with Enterprise in 2000 as a project manager and was quickly promoted to department manager overseeing the organization’s call center technology platforms.
In 2006, Behl was elevated to a director role and assumed responsibility for Enterprise’s administrative and back-office systems. He was promoted again 2011 to assistant vice president and added additional responsibility for all the organization’s operational systems.
From 2013-22, Behl managed a large global application development team as vice president of technology. Throughout his career, Behl has played a key role in the business’ global expansion strategy and led many acquisition technology integrations.
Behl serves as a board member for Junior Achievement of Greater St. Louis. With more than 100 local chapters across the United States, Junior Achievement is the nation’s largest organization dedicated to giving young people the knowledge and skills they need to make smart academic choices, own their economic success and plan for their futures.
Behl earned a bachelor’s degree from Washington University in St. Louis and master’s degree from Saint Louis University.
